Arc 开源项目安装与使用教程
1. 项目目录结构及介绍
本节将详细介绍位于https://github.com/Anuken/Arc.git 的 Arc 开源项目的文件夹布局及其核心组件。
由于提供的引用内容并未直接涉及具体的 GitHub 仓库 Anuken/Arc
的详细目录结构和文件说明,以下内容基于常见开源软件的一般结构进行假设性描述:
-
src: 包含主要的源代码文件。这里可能会有主应用程序的入口点,例如
main.js
或index.ts
。 -
assets: 用于存放项目中的静态资源,比如图片、样式文件等。
-
config: 配置相关文件夹,存放应用的不同环境配置,如开发、测试和生产环境的设置。
-
docs: 文档和指南所在之处,可能包括API文档、开发者指南等。
-
public: 如果是Web项目,这个目录下的文件是可直接被浏览器访问的,通常包括 favicon.ico 和 index.html。
-
scripts: 启动脚本和其他辅助构建或管理任务的脚本文件。
-
test: 单元测试和集成测试的代码文件。
-
package.json(或类似的配置文件): 描述了项目的依赖关系、脚本命令等,是Node.js项目的关键配置文件。
请注意,上述结构是基于一般实践的假设,具体结构应参照实际仓库中的文件来确定。
2. 项目的启动文件介绍
在大多数Node.js或前端项目中,启动文件通常是 package.json
中指定的脚本,例如 npm start
或者 yarn start
执行的脚本。这通常位于 scripts
部分定义,执行它会启动服务器或者编译并运行前端应用。对于Arc项目,理想情况下应该有一个明确的启动命令,如:
"scripts": {
"start": "node server.js"
}
其中 server.js
是假定的启动文件,实际项目中文件名可能不同。
3. 项目的配置文件介绍
配置文件通常位于 config
目录下,或直接放在根目录,命名为如 .env
, config.js
, settings.ini
等。在Arc项目中,我们预期会找到一个或多个配置文件来控制应用的行为,包括数据库连接字符串、端口号、环境变量等。例如,在JavaScript项目中,一个典型的配置文件可能是这样的:
// config.js
module.exports = {
port: process.env.PORT || 3000,
databaseUrl: process.env.DATABASE_URL || 'mongodb://localhost/arcDB'
};
请参考实际项目仓库中的指导文档或.gitignore
中未忽略的配置文件以获取精确配置文件的信息和使用方法。由于原始提供的参考资料没有直接涉及到具体的代码仓库内容,以上内容是基于通用做法的示例,实际情况请以仓库读我文件(README.md)或项目文档为准。